Article Overview
Parallel cable trays should be spaced at least 0.6 meters apart to allow maintenance, inspection, and proper airflow.
Horizontal Spacing Between Parallel Trays
When installing two cable trays in parallel at the same height, the minimum recommended distance is 0.6 meters. This spacing ensures adequate access for maintenance, inspection, and heat dissipation, while also reducing the risk of cables touching, which could lead to short circuits or interference (Apex Tray) . For power and signal cable trays, a horizontal separation of at least 0.5 meters is recommended to minimize electromagnetic interference (EMI). If the trays are shielded, this distance can be reduced to less than 0.3 meters due to the containment of EMI within the trays .
Vertical Spacing
For floor-mounted or stacked trays, the minimum vertical clearance should be 150 millimeters. This prevents obstruction, allows for future tray additions, and facilitates ventilation and cooling .
Support Spacing
Cable trays must be supported at regular intervals to maintain stability and prevent sagging. For ladder-type trays, supports should generally be placed every 4 to 6 feet (1.2 to 1.8 meters), with a maximum of 5 feet (1.5 meters) according to NEC guidelines. Rungs in ladder trays should not exceed 9 inches (230 mm) apart to ensure proper cable support .
Additional Considerations
- Ensure trays are installed with proper airflow to prevent overheating.
- Maintain clearances for inspection and maintenance access.
- Consider the type of cables and environmental conditions, as these may affect spacing requirements.
- Use appropriate mounting elements and supports to secure trays to ceilings, walls, or floors . By following these spacing guidelines, you can ensure safe, efficient, and code-compliant cable tray installations while minimizing EMI and facilitating future maintenance.
